MMI junior Jay Solgama won first place in the individual competition and joined classmates Brendan Drusda and Sarah Moyer to capture the top prize in the team event at the 67th annual Luzerne County Council of Teachers of Mathematics (LCCTM) Contest, which was held recently at Wilkes University.

Solgama, the son of Paresh and Arti Solgama of Mountaintop, won a full scholarship to Wilkes University that may be used for any degree or program. Moyer is the daughter of Robert and Susan Moyer, Bowmanstown, and Drusda is the son of Jeffrey and Linda Drusda, Drums.

More than 140 students from 11 schools throughout Luzerne County, as well as the Tunkhannock Area School District, participated in the event. Each student must be nominated to compete by their high school’s mathematics department.

The contest is held in conjunction with Wilkes University and features individual and team competitions in senior and junior divisions. The first-place individuals in both divisions each won a full scholarship to Wilkes University. MMI’s first place team members also received a prize.
